What is a part time packing job?

Part time packing jobs involve preparing and packaging products for shipment or storage, typically in warehouses, factories, or distribution centers. These positions often include tasks such as sorting items, labeling packages, assembling boxes, and ensuring products are securely packed. Part time roles allow for flexible work hours, making them ideal for students, parents, or those seeking supplemental income. The job usually requires attention to detail, the ability to work efficiently, and some physical stamina. Experience is helpful but not always necessary, as many employers provide on-the-job training.

What skills and qualifications are needed for a part time packing job?

To thrive as a Part Time Packing Worker, you need good manual dexterity, attention to detail, and basic math skills, often requiring a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with packaging machinery, barcode scanners, and warehouse management systems is typically beneficial. Reliability, time management, and the ability to work efficiently both independently and as part of a team are standout soft skills. These abilities ensure accurate order fulfillment, maintain productivity, and contribute to smooth warehouse operations.

What are common challenges in a part time packing job, and how can I prepare for them?

Part-time packing roles often involve standing for extended periods, repetitive motions, and working at a steady pace to meet packing quotas. You may also need to adapt quickly to changes in product types or packing procedures. To prepare, focus on maintaining good physical stamina, wearing comfortable footwear, and practicing safe lifting techniques. Being organized and attentive to detail will help ensure accuracy and efficiency in your work. Effective communication with team members is also essential for coordinating tasks and maintaining a smooth workflow.

What is the difference between Part Time Packing vs Part Time Warehouse Associate?

AspectPart Time PackingPart Time Warehouse Associate
Primary DutiesAssembling, packing, and preparing products for shipmentReceiving, storing, and managing inventory; assisting with shipping and receiving
Required SkillsAttention to detail, manual dexterity, basic packaging knowledgeInventory management, forklift operation (if applicable), organizational skills
Work EnvironmentClean, indoor packing stationsWarehouse setting, may involve heavy lifting and equipment use
Common CertificationsNone typically requiredForklift certification may be preferred

Part Time Packing focuses on preparing products for shipment through packing and labeling, while Part Time Warehouse Associate involves broader warehouse tasks including inventory management and logistics. Both roles often share similar work environments and may require basic physical skills, but warehouse associates typically need additional knowledge of inventory systems and equipment operation.
